Animals with 'W' names

The wide and diverse wildlife has animals of all sorts and types. From those who change colour with every season, to ones whose name starts with unique letters! Here we mention 10 animals whose name begins with the letter ‘W’.

Wallaby

One of the most adorable animals in the wild whose name starts with the letter ‘W’ is the Wallabies. They look similar to Kangaroos, but are extremely furry compared to them, and are great at their jumps and hops.

Weasel

An animal that looks similar to a Ferret, the Weasel is extremely flexible and has sharp hunting skills. They have tall, long bodies, and short legs, and are quick to catch prey.

Wildebeest

Wildebeest are rather unique-looking animals and are famous for their massive migrations. They move in search of fresh grass and water annually, and their curved horns are a distinct factor about them.

Wolf

Wolves, one of the most loyal and intelligent animals in the wild, are a beauty to look at. With their thick fur, group values, and hunting skills, they are one of the strongest predators in the wild.

Wombat

Another adorable animal in the wild is the wombat. Although they are super territorial and at times aggressive, their stocky build, small eyes, and heavy fur make them a delight to look at.

Woodpecker

Another animal with a name starting with ‘W’ is the woodpecker. Evident in the name, woodpeckers peck at tree trunks and woods in search of insects and have one of the longest tongues, which help scoop out prey.

Whale

A water animal with a name starting with ‘W’ is the whale. They are marine giants and have various species and types.

Walrus

Another unique-looking animal is the Walrus. It has smooth, shiny skin, thick blubber, long tusks, and whiskers just like a cat. Their tusks are extremely strong and hardy which helps them dig through ice and defend themselves.

Wildcat

Wildcats are the ferocious members of the cat family, and although look similar to domestic cats, are much more suited to wildlife. Some of them also have tufted ears and long tails.

Warbler

One of the most adorable birds, the Warblers are known for their pleasant, melodious songs, and are chirpy and bright to look at.
